What is better - Sony STR-ZA810ES vs Onkyo TX-NR696?

Amplifier

AV receivers under review have the same number of channels. In terms of power, there are differences, the STR-ZA810ES has such a ratio W/Ohm - 100/8, while the TX-NR696 has a power of 165/6. The value of total harmonic distortion is also different, and for the STR-ZA810ES it is 0.09%, but for the TX-NR696 it is 0.08%.

Audio features

The manufacturer installed different DACs, the STR-ZA810ES received the model 384 KHz/32-bit, but the TX-NR696 is equipped with AK4458 384 KHz/32-bit. Each of the compared opponents supports Bi-amping. Both Sony STR-ZA810ES and Onkyo TX-NR696 can transmit an audio signal directly to the amplifier and bypasses any DSP processing.

Connectivity

Wireless Internet access via WIFI is possible on both units. Each of the receivers has a Bluetooth connector. The contenders have differences in the supported services from Apple - AirPlay versus AirPlay, AirPlay 2 respectively. Access to the Spotify service is on each of the competitors.

Video features

The HDR10 function is present in each of the rivals. The quality of 4K/60Hz signal remains unchanged when transmitting from a source to a TV or projector via HDMI for both receivers. Signaling over HDMI in standby mode can provide the STR-ZA810ES and the TX-NR696. Each of the devices can increase the resolution of the incoming video signal. Each of the participants of the comparison has a Dolby Vision.

Extensive connections

The number of HDMI inputs/outputs varies depending on the receiver, the STR-ZA810ES has 6/2, and the TX-NR696 has 7/2.Sony STR-ZA810ES connectionsOnkyo TX-NR696 connections HDMI Audio Return Channel is implemented in both devices. HDMI eARC is only supported by the STR-ZA810ES. When comparing receivers, it becomes clear that each of the rivals can work with HDMI CEC. STR-ZA810ES and TX-NR696 support the standard HDCP 2.2. In the presence of a built-in phono stage for connecting a vinyl player only at Onkyo TX-NR696.

Additional features

Ability to create 2 Multi zones inherent in both AV receivers. Voice control is performed using Google Assistant in both models. There is an ECO mode in neither AV receiver. The Sony STR-ZA810ES and the Onkyo TX-NR696 can be properly configured using the setup assistant.

Multichannel surround

A Dolby Atmos multichannel audio format is available both models. A DTS:X surround technology is supported by devices from our comparison.
